Effect of D-Glucuronic Acid and N-acetyl-D-Glucosamine Treatment during In Vitro Maturation on Embryonic Development after Parthenogenesis and Somatic Cell Nuclear Transfer in Pigs

SIMPLE SUMMARY: Hyaluronic acid, also known as hyaluronan, is essential for the expansion of cumulus cells, the maturation of oocytes, and further embryo development.
